What is the average monthly cost for assisted living in Grantsville, WV?
In Grantsville, West Virginia, the average monthly cost for assisted living typically ranges from $3,500 to $5,000, depending on the level of care, room type, and amenities. This is generally lower than the national average and reflects the lower cost of living in Calhoun County. Specific facilities may offer different pricing structures, so it's important to request detailed quotes that outline what services are included.
Are there many assisted living facilities available in Grantsville, and how do I find them?
Grantsville is a small town, so the number of dedicated assisted living facilities is limited. Options may include smaller residential care homes or facilities in nearby towns like Spencer or Grantsville itself. To find available options, you can contact the West Virginia Bureau of Senior Services, use the Area Agency on Aging for Region 3 (which serves Calhoun County), or consult local resources like the Calhoun County Committee on Aging. Visiting and comparing the few local options is crucial due to limited availability.
What types of care and services are typically provided by assisted living facilities in Grantsville?
Assisted living facilities in Grantsville, WV, generally provide help with activities of daily living (ADLs) like bathing, dressing, and medication management. They often offer meals, housekeeping, laundry, and social activities. Given the rural setting, some facilities might have arrangements with local healthcare providers for medical services. It's important to ask about specific care plans, staff qualifications, and how they handle emergencies, as services can vary between smaller homes and larger facilities in the region.
How are assisted living facilities regulated in West Virginia, and what should I look for during a tour?
In West Virginia, assisted living facilities are licensed and regulated by the West Virginia Department of Health and Human Resources, specifically the Office of Health Facility Licensure and Certification. During a tour in Grantsville, look for a valid license, ask about staff-to-resident ratios, review inspection reports, and observe the cleanliness and safety of the environment. Check if the facility has emergency plans tailored to the rural area, such as for power outages or severe weather common in West Virginia. Also, inquire about their compliance with state-specific regulations for resident care and rights.
What local resources in Grantsville or Calhoun County can support seniors in assisted living?
Local resources in Grantsville and Calhoun County include the Calhoun County Committee on Aging, which may offer meal programs, transportation, and social activities. The Minnie Hamilton Health System in Grantsville provides medical care, which can be important for residents. Additionally, faith-based organizations and community centers often have programs for seniors. For broader support, the West Virginia Bureau of Senior Services and the Region 3 Area Agency on Aging can provide information on benefits, advocacy, and services available to assisted living residents in this rural part of the state.
